Miao Daos are straighter because their smithing technique is different, Japanese swords have the curvature because of the layering and tempering techniques that were used to compensate for the quality of their iron, which was not a concern in China.

You can also tell it’s not a Miao Dao because the end tapers differently, the scabbard is identical to every iconic Japanese sword’s scabbard and no Chinese sword scabbards, the hilt’s binding is seen only in Japanese swords. You will not find a single image of a Miao Dao that looks like Belinda’s sword, but every image of a katana or nodachi (or odachi, rather) will look exactly like Belinda’s sword.

I think that was the intention. The trait unlocking was meant to encourage exploration of all content and to provide some horizontal progression, as in the first game.

I do not think, however, that it was well-conceived for a few reasons:

Guild Wars 1’s skill capping was an actual hunt for sidegrades (skills), but Guild Wars 2’s is a hunt for dull passive upgrades.

Skill hunting allows one to drastically change their playstyle (but not necessarily improve it) as a reward. Trait hunting does not.

As a feature launched two years after the game, it was particularly jarring. Players have seen and used the alternative and it is much less convenient than the former system.

Unlock objectives are frequently in the wrong level range or are attached to ridiculous objectives (such as the Overgrown Grub or Obsidian Sanctum).
